DBono 03-01-2020 04:09 PM


Originally Posted by FlyMT (Post 2987193)
I am also looking to be based in IAH as I will be commuting from Austin, TX. I have a CJO from xjt but I am still up in the air. Feedback is appreciated.

What are your goals? If you want short reserve and a lot of flying out of IAH and great AQP training, you'll have a tough time beating XJT. And there's a good chance our contract/pay will get better soon.

If you need to fly the shiny new jet out of a DFW or IAH base, then Mesa at IAH will let you choose your airplane (for now, they only fly the 175 out of IAH, but will be adding IAD)...… Envoy - you won't get the 175 unless you're a cadet in their program. SkyWest flies CRJs out of DFW and IAH. Republic only flies 175s......IAH is a small, senior base. Might take a while to get it.

PM Flyboy68 about Mesa - he spent 8 months on reserve in IAH in the past several months. LonghornManiac commutes from AUS to IAH for Republic and he wrote a great post that is pinned to the top of the Republic forum.
